## Building Access — Spares Room (Hullbrook Annex)

Contractors: the spare hardware room is down the east corridor on the ground floor, third door on the left. Sign in at the front desk first and grab a visitor lanyard. Anything you take out, jot it in the blue logbook — yes, even the little stuff. The door self-locks, so don't wedge it. To get in, punch in the code below.

staff pass of hagug-taguf = bdg-HJ-9

Plugin authors extending the Quillmere dedupe pipeline should know the merge-candidate scorer now runs nightly instead of hourly; your hooks fire after scoring, not before. Fuzzy matching on customer records uses the Tanglefield library, pinned at the version in the lockfile — don't bump it without rerunning the golden-set comparison. If your plugin's service account gets locked during testing, the sandbox recovery console will accept the shared passphrase, which is recorded immediately below for convenience.

unlock words, tafog-faduf: ulaath-druwyn

StageGrid renders seat maps for the Marlowe Hall box office. On-call basics: the renderer is stateless; seat state comes from the HoldsBus feed. If maps render blank, check STAGEGRID_VENUE_ID and STAGEGRID_LAYOUT_REV first — a rev mismatch silently drops the layout. Cache TTL is STAGEGRID_CACHE_S; keep it under 60 during on-sale events. The renderer authenticates to HoldsBus at startup and exits nonzero if the credential is missing, which pages you. The service's environment file must contain the following line:

sealed setting: LEDGER_TOKEN20=6148d35bbb480b0ab79e

Q2 Planning Note — Branch Managers

Team, the regional sales review for the Calveth and Stonnery branches wraps next week. Early numbers look decent, though Stonnery's renewals are soft. Expect follow-up calls from Renna Halbrick on pipeline hygiene. Please have your territory summaries ready before the Thursday sync. Context on where this review is heading sits in the note below.

board note of yahig-yahif: Silmirox Works plans to raise the Aldius list price by 18.5 percent in January. The steering committee signed off on a budget of $141.9 million for Project Tamix. The renewal with Eliysek Logistics closes at $114.1 million a year, 18.9 percent below the last contract. Project Gordor slips by a full year because of the supplier delay.